Congratulations to David Sparrow!

David Sparrow in SuitLeasider David Sparrow was elected National President of ACTRA (the Alliance of Canadian Cinema, Television and Radio Artists) at the union’s Council meeting in Toronto on May 13th and 14th.

ACTRA represents the work-life interests of more than 23,000 professional unionized performers working in recorded media to tell great Canadian stories to the world. Sparrow served as president of ACTRA Toronto for four years before this election as national president for a two-year term. A performer himself, he has appeared in over 100 film & TV roles, including Serendipity, Corner Gas, Star Trek Voyager, Fargo and Odd Squad, along with doing voice work in commercials and cartoons.

“In 2018 ACTRA will celebrate 75 years of supporting the arts in Canada and ensuring Canadian voices are heard around the world,” said Sparrow. “I look forward to working with my colleagues from across the country to continue this good work.”
